concept

CSS Background Image

CSS Background Image is a styling technique in Cascading Style Sheets (CSS) used to set an image as the background of an HTML element, such as a div, section, or the entire webpage. It allows developers to control the display, positioning, repetition, and sizing of background images to enhance visual design and user experience. This property is fundamental for creating visually appealing layouts, hero sections, and textured backgrounds in web development.

Also known as: CSS background-image, background-image property, CSS bg image, background image styling, CSS background pics
🧊Why learn CSS Background Image?

Developers should learn and use CSS Background Image when designing web interfaces that require visual enhancements, such as adding decorative images, creating full-page backgrounds, or implementing responsive hero banners. It is essential for projects where aesthetics are key, like marketing websites, portfolios, or applications needing custom themes, as it provides fine-grained control over image rendering without altering HTML structure. Use cases include setting background patterns, overlaying text on images, and optimizing performance with techniques like CSS sprites.

Compare CSS Background Image

Learning Resources

Related Tools

Alternatives to CSS Background Image